Default trick flow intake???

i am looking to buy an intake and i am looking at the trick flow street and the trick flow track heat but i amd building a 331/347 stroker and puting on twisted wedge heads i see the test for there kits and the street makes 20 ft lbs of tq and 10 less hp that the track heat would the track heat out perform it on the bigger motor or would the street still have a decent tq advantage. i am using a 1' spacer with either intake. or if there is a better intake i am open to suggestions.

Default RE: trick flow intake???

Neither of those tests were done on strokers. If you must limit yourself to those two choices, go with the Track Heat. Otherwise, I'd go with a Holley or Performer RPM 2 intake over the Track Heat.
